    Default Disappearing Arrow Quilt from MSQC

    I really like the Jenny Doan tutorials. This one looked perfect to make in patriotic colors and then donate to a Veteran here in Phoenix. I always tweak the measurements a little to make it a bit easier.

    I trim the block down to 12 and then can put the ruler right on the 2 inch mark instead of 2 1/2.
